.payment-widgets{margin:10px auto 25px;border-bottom:1px solid #DEDEDE;padding-bottom:25px}.payments-header{padding:12px 14px;display:flex;align-items:center;justify-content:center;cursor:pointer}.payments-header>.img_wrap{display:flex;gap:3px;align-items:center}.payments-header>.img_wrap img{width:29px}.payments-header .ph-title{font-size:15px;padding-left:10px;color:#0b4470;cursor:pointer;line-height:1.2;padding-top:5px;padding-bottom:5px}.payments-header .ph-icon{display:flex;align-items:center;cursor:pointer}.payments-header .ph-icon img{width:16px;margin-left:5px;display:inline-block}.payments-header .ph-close-option{display:none;cursor:pointer;color:#5a5a5a;text-decoration:underline;padding-left:10px;line-height:1;font-size:12px}.payments-header.active .ph-close-option{display:block}.payment-widgets .slick-prev{left:0}.payment-widgets .slick-next{right:0}.payment-widgets .slick-next,.payment-widgets .slick-prev{width:auto!important;z-index:1}.payment-widgets .slick-next:after,.payment-widgets .slick-prev:after{content:"";display:inline-block;background-repeat:no-repeat;background-size:contain;background-position:center;height:15px;width:10px}.payment-widgets .slick-next:before,.payment-widgets .slick-prev:before{display:none}.payment-widgets .slick-prev:after{background-image:url(/cdn/shop/t/185/assets/prev-arrow_50x.png?v=1856938203389826058)}.payment-widgets .slick-next:after{background-image:url(/cdn/shop/t/185/assets/next-arrow_50x.png?v=7664189299652526370)}.payment-widgets .payment-icons .instant-finance{display:flex;-webkit-align-items:center;-moz-align-items:center;-ms-align-items:center;align-items:center;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ap}.payment-widgets .payment-icons .title_wrapper{display:flex;align-items:center;line-height:20px;color:#0b4470}.payment-widgets .payment-icons .money-format{font-size:14px;margin-left:2px;line-height:calc(1 + .8 / var(--font-body-scale))}.payment-widgets .payment-icons .payment-option{justify-content:center;font-family:TextaAlt-Regular,sans-serif;letter-spacing:.03em;width:100%;padding-right:10px;display:flex;align-items:center;font-size:15px;line-height:20px;margin-bottom:5px}.payment-widgets .payment-icons .payment-option svg{margin-left:1px;cursor:pointer;width:15px;height:15px;opacity:.5;vertical-align:middle}.payment-widgets .payment-icons .payment-option:first-of-type{margin-left:0}.payment-widgets .payment-icons .payment-option:last-of-type{border-right:none}.payment-widgets .payment-icons img{height:18px;display:inline-block;vertical-align:top;object-fit:cover;margin-top:0;margin-left:10px}.payment-widgets .payment-image-icons{width:100%}.payment-description{font-family:Texta,sans-serif;font-style:normal;font-weight:400;font-size:14px;line-height:21px;width:280px;color:#a5a5a5}.payment-description #ppwholder{display:inline}.payment-description #partPayCalculatorWidget{font-family:Texta,sans-serif;font-style:normal;font-weight:400;font-size:14px;line-height:21px;width:290px;color:#a5a5a5;background:none;padding:0;display:inline}.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etLogo{display:none}.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etText{font-size:0;display:inline}.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etText br,.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etText #partPayCalculatorWidgetTextFromCopy{display:none}.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etLearn{font-size:14px;color:#009cde;text-decoration:underline}.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etLearn:hover,.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etLearn:focus,.payment-description #partPayCalculatorWidget #partPayCalculatorWidgetLearn:active{color:#0b4470}.afterpay-paragraph{display:none!important}.payment-icons{width:100%;display:flex;background:#f6f8fa;position:relative;padding:12px 14px}.payment-icons:before{content:"";height:1px;width:calc(100% - 28px);display:block;background:#dedede;position:absolute;left:14px;right:14px;top:0}.payments-contents{display:none}.payments-header.active+.payments-contents{display:block}.payment-icons img{margin-right:25px;cursor:pointer}.payment-icons .afterpay{margin-top:2px}.payment-popup{position:fixed;top:0;left:0;z-index:999999;width:100%;height:100vh}.payment-popup.hide{display:none}.payment-popup .close{cursor:pointer;position:absolute;top:0;right:-35px}.payment-popup .close svg{fill:#fff;width:20px;height:20px}.payment-popup .overlay{background:#000000b3;width:100%;height:100%;position:absolute}.payment-popup .payment-popup-inner{width:100%;max-width:600px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);background:#fff;text-align:center;display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-direction:column;-moz-flex-direction:column;-ms-flex-direction:column;flex-direction:column;border-radius:5px}.payment-popup .payment-header{padding:35px;border-bottom:1px solid #0c80ba}.payment-popup .payment-header h3,.payment-popup .payment_instructions h3{margin-top:0;margin-bottom:20px;font-family:TextaAlt-Bold;color:#0b4470!important;font-size:22px;font-weight:400}.payment-popup .payment-header h4{margin:5px 0 0;font-family:TextaAlt-Bold,sans-serif;font-style:normal;font-weight:700;color:#0b4470;font-size:19px;letter-spacing:0;display:flex;justify-content:center;align-items:center}.payment-popup .payment-header h4 sup.money-format{margin-left:5px;font-size:16px}.payment-popup .payment-header p{margin-bottom:-5px}.payment-popup .payment-header small{color:#bfcad0}.payment-popup .payment-header img{height:55px;margin:0 auto 5px;display:block;width:auto}.payment-popup .payment_instructions{padding:35px}.payment-popup .payment_instructions .grid__item:nth-of-type(2) img{width:100%;height:56px}.payment-popup .payment_instructions img{height:auto;width:65px;object-fit:contain}.payment-popup .payment_instructions h4{margin-top:10px;margin-bottom:0;text-align:left;font-size:15px;color:#0b4470;font-family:TextaAlt-Regular,sans-serif;font-style:normal;letter-spacing:0;text-align:center}.payment-popup a{margin-bottom:35px;text-decoration:underline!important;color:#0b4470!important}.payment-popup .tabs{border-bottom:1px solid #0c80ba;display:grid;grid-auto-columns:1fr;grid-auto-flow:column}.payment-popup .tabs .payment-tab{border-right:1px solid #0c80ba;flex-grow:1;display:flex;justify-content:center;align-items:center;padding:15px 10px;height:58px;cursor:pointer}.payment-popup .tabs .payment-tab:first-child{padding-left:20px;padding-right:20px}.payment-popup .tabs .payment-tab:last-of-type{border-right:none!important}.payment-popup .tabs .payment-tab.active{box-shadow:0 0 10px #00000080;border-right:none!important}.payment-popup .tabs .payment-tab img{max-height:100%;cursor:pointer}@media only screen and (max-width: 360px){.payment-icons .payment-option{flex-flow:column}.payment-icons .payment-option>span{display:block;width:100%}}@media only screen and (max-width: 749px){.payment-icons{-webkit-justify-content:center;-moz-justify-content:center;-ms-justify-content:center;justify-content:center;-ms-flex-pack:center;margin-top:0}.payment-icons .payment-option{flex-flow:wrap;height:auto!important;margin-bottom:0!important;margin-bottom:8px}.payment-icons .payment-option>span,.payments-header .ph-title{font-size:12px}.payment-popup .close{top:-35px;right:0}.payment-popup .payment-popup-inner{max-width:90vw;top:50%}.payment-popup small{margin-top:-5px}.payment-popup .payment-header{padding:20px}.payment-popup .payment-header h3{margin-bottom:10px}.payment-popup .payment-header h4{margin-top:0}.payment-popup .payment-header img{height:35px;margin:20px auto}.payment-popup .payment_instructions{padding:20px 20px 0}.payment-popup .payment_instructions .grid__item{margin-bottom:20px}.payment-popup .payment_instructions .grid__item:nth-of-type(2) img{width:80%}.payment-popup .payment_instructions img{height:auto;width:65px}.payment-popup .payment_instructions h4{margin-top:0;text-align:left;font-size:16px}.payment-popup a{margin-bottom:20px}.payment-popup .tabs{-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;display:flex;border-bottom:0}.payment-popup .tabs .payment-tab{border-bottom:1px solid #0c80ba;width:50%;padding:10px}.payment-popup .tabs .payment-tab img{max-width:80px}.payment-popup .tabs .payment-tab:nth-of-type(3n){border-right:none}}@media screen and (min-width: 750px) and (max-width: 950px){.payment-icons,.payment-widgets .payment-icons .payment-option{padding-right:0;flex-flow:wrap}}.BNPL-amount{padding:0 4px}
/*# sourceMappingURL=/cdn/shop/t/618/assets/easy-payment.css.map */
